Abstract

The present invention relates to a kind of respiratory metabolism device of ox, belong to experimental assembly technical field, mainly the respiratory metabolism storehouse including rectangular-shape, air inlet pipe, blast pipe, experiment ox inlet and outlet and excrement dirt delivery pipe, air inlet pipe are connected to axial flow blower, air velocity transducer and gas flow meter to the respiratory metabolism device of the ox with blast pipe;The inlet and outlet to be come in and gone out for experiment ox are arranged on the top in respiratory metabolism storehouse, and inlet and outlet are sealed around fixed annular water tank, fitted seal lid close to inlet and outlet;Transversely there is the inclination of certain slope on respiratory metabolism storehouse floor, is connected in inclined minimum point by U-shaped excrement dirt collecting pipe;The present invention can determine greenhouse gases caused by ox metabolism, overall construction design is reasonable, it is simple in construction, the annular water tank structure novel of import and export, good seal performance, the U-shaped excrement dirt collecting pipe that bottom is fixed is while removing beefsteak lets out fecaluria, moreover it is possible to the airtight performance in the metabolism storehouse that ensures respiration, the accuracy of the experimental results of raising.

Background technology
Animal husbandry CH4The discharge capacity of isothermal chamber gas has exceeded industrial discharge total amount, and with the row of ox in animal husbandry High-volume account for the largest percentage.The CH to ox is needed for this4The discharge capacity of isothermal chamber gas carries out high-precision test, to be provided with The Mitigation options of effect provide basic data.The test of greenhouse gas emissions needs to carry out in closed respiratory metabolism storehouse.Pass The respiratory metabolism storehouse of system opens up the door to be come in and gone out for ox in side, and ox is carried out at necessary sealing to crack between a door and its frame again after entering metabolism storehouse Reason, the technical requirements of sealing are high, and the test result for obtaining higher confidence level is difficult in practice.Patent of invention discloses " one kind survey Determine the method for ruminant domestic animal greenhouse gas emissions(CN104104267127 A)", it is placed in using by fence type metabolic cage On large-scale water pond, covered using sealing shell cover on metabolism storehouse, coordinate the water on chassis to be sealed storehouse is metabolized, but water is because of reality Test ox heat production to enter the water evaporation in chassis in metabolism storehouse, be unfavorable for the regulation and control of microclimate environment being metabolized in storehouse.It is practical new Method disclosed in type patent " U of greenhouse gases detection means CN 203965418 of ruminant exhalation " is real in respiratory metabolism Test after terminating and just disposably remove the fecaluria of animal discharge.In fact, fecaluria also discharges CH during stacking4、CO2And NO2Isothermal Room gas gas, interference experiment result.In order to improve the accuracy of experiment, it is necessary to ensure that metabolism storehouse will in the case of closed Fecaluria takes out out of metabolism storehouse.However, there has been no the appearance for meeting this above-mentioned functional experiment device at present.

Embodiment
Below in conjunction with the embodiment of the present invention and accompanying drawing, the technical scheme in the embodiment of the present invention is carried out clear, complete Ground describes, it is clear that described embodiment is only part of the embodiment of the present invention, rather than whole embodiments.Based on this Embodiment in invention, those of ordinary skill in the art are obtained all under the premise of creative work is not made Other embodiments, belong to the scope of protection of the invention
Reference picture 1~4, a kind of respiratory metabolism device of ox, including respiratory metabolism storehouse 1, the respiratory metabolism storehouse 1 are rectangular Body shape, II 7 points of air inlet pipe I 2 and air inlet pipe II 7, air inlet pipe I 2 and air inlet pipe are provided with along long axis direction in its inside top The rotating speed difference of propeller fan I 3 and propeller fan II 8, propeller fan I 3 and propeller fan II 8 is not provided with Controlled by wind speed modulator I 4 and wind speed modulator II 9, air inlet pipe I 2 is provided with gas flowmeter I 5, in air inlet pipe II 7 Provided with gas flowmeter II 10, into respiratory metabolism storehouse 1 throughput respectively by the and gas flow meter II of gas flowmeter I 5 10 meterings, the position adjacent with respiratory metabolism storehouse 1 with air inlet pipe II 7 of air inlet pipe I 2 is respectively equipped with air inlet sampled point I 25 and entered Gas sampled point II 26, air inlet sampled point are used for the concentration of component for analyzing the various greenhouse gases of gas of air inlet.In respiratory metabolism The purpose that the inside top of storehouse 1 is provided with two air inlet pipe I 2 and air inlet pipe II 7 along long axis direction is to utilize the adherent of gas flowing Effect, and the principle of longitudinal ventilation, enable air inlet to be uniformly distributed, no dead angle of divulging information.
The blast pipe 11 in respiratory metabolism storehouse 1 is arranged on its top, similarly, axial flow blower III is connected with blast pipe 11 12, and rotating speed is controlled by wind speed modulator III 13, blast pipe 11 is provided with gas flowmeter III 14, and capacity is by gas flow III 14 meterings are counted, waste gas sampled point 29 is arranged on the tail end of blast pipe 11.
Experiment ox inlet and outlet 28 are arranged on the top in respiratory metabolism storehouse 1, are set close to the edge of experiment ox inlet and outlet 28 Have an annular seal-water tank 15, the water in annular seal-water tank 15 after by thermal evaporation steam rise, will not be as water sealed tank be arranged on into metabolism Inside of the bottom in storehouse by moisture evaporation to respiratory metabolism storehouse.The relative inner wall 16 of lateral wall 18 of annular seal-water tank 15 is shallower, The inside for being metabolized storehouse 1 will not be also overflowed to after water is filled in annular seal-water tank 15;The top of the madial wall 16 of annular seal-water tank 15 is also Fixed flexible, fine and close rubber blanket 17, the edge 23 of closure 22 is inserted into annular seal-water tank 15, but is not exposed to The bottom of annular seal-water tank 15, the air-flow of outside is set not diffuse into respiratory metabolism storehouse 1, while the depth of closure 22 is more annular The inwall 16 of water sealed tank 15 is shallow, belongs to outstanding and is pressed on rubber blanket 17, is extruded flexible soft rubber pad 17, makes annular water Water in sealing groove 15 can not be entered in respiratory metabolism storehouse 1 by thermal evaporation, and respiratory metabolism storehouse interior air-flow can not escape from there.
The inside of respiratory metabolism storehouse 1 is provided with trough 19 against a stifled vertical wall, and the inner bottom part of trough 19 is from respiratory metabolism storehouse 1 The height of slope ground 20 be 40 cm, and slope ground 20 is in transversely 2% gradient, slope ground 20 at the end with by saturating Excrement dirt collecting pipe 6 made of bright material is connected, and excrement dirt collecting pipe 6 is U-shape structure, and it is typically to be sent out in the feeding stage that beefsteak, which lets out fecaluria, Raw, therefore slope ground 20 is set along trough 19, most of fecaluria can be flowed into successfully in excrement dirt collecting pipe 6.Using Excrement dirt collecting pipe 6 be in order to ensure respiratory metabolism storehouse 1 it is closed in the case of collect that excrement is dirty, and the bottom of excrement dirt collecting pipe 6 is filled for a long time Full liquid, it is ensured that the airtight performance in respiratory metabolism storehouse 1;, can when the dirty amount of excrement is larger in from external observation to excrement dirt collecting pipe 6 A part is drawn it out to start excrement dirt pump 21, now still needs to retain certain liquid excrement dirt in pipe, it is ensured that respiratory metabolism storehouse 1 Seal;For excrement dirt collecting pipe 6 because surface area is relatively small, excrement dirt superficial air velocity is slow, makes the greenhouse of the dirty discharge of excrement Gas flow almost can be ignored, and improve the degree of accuracy of experiment.
When needing to carry out experiment, the feed intake of ox and the length of experimental period are calculated, a certain amount of feed is placed in feed In groove 19, the settable tass of drinking-water for testing ox freely supplies water, and after all kinds of items are ready before experiment, ox is loaded and delivered In cage 27, start electronic pulley 24 and transferred to ox is tested in respiratory metabolism storehouse 1, start preliminary experiment, it is suitable to treat that experimental animal is spent It should start to gather air inlet and waste gas sample, testing gas concentration, greenhouse gases calculated based on air inlet and discharge gas amount after phase Total emission volumn.
